Loudness of a sound depends mostly on the:

AFrequency of vibration
BAmplitude of vibration
CDirection of vibration
DTime period of vibration
Answer & Solution
Correct answer: B. Amplitude of vibration
A larger amplitude means the vibrating body swings further from its rest position, transferring more energy to the surrounding medium — and producing a louder sound. The chapter states: loudness is proportional to the SQUARE of the amplitude. So doubling the amplitude makes the sound four times as loud.
